Buffalo STAMPede
Red Power Hour is back! RPH regulars Elena Ortiz, Nicolás Cruz, Lou Cornum, and Joseph Fisher II join host Melanie Yazzie to discuss the impact of Biden’s climate change plan on Native nations, the Salish Kootenai’s historic win to return the National Bison Range to Indigenous stewardship, & the ongoing struggle with COVID-19 in Indian Country.   Support: patreon.com/therednation

2020 was 'Something Else'
Red Nation comrades Elena Ortiz, Nicolás Cruz, Joseph Fisher II, and Lou Cornum join host Melanie Yazzie to talk about the top 20 stories of 2020 for Native people and what lies ahead for Indigenous liberation struggles in 2021. Support: patreon.com/therednation

The Rise of Debbie Van Halen(d)
The Red Nation comrades Elena Ortiz, Nicolás Cruz, Joseph Fisher II, and Nick Estes join host Melanie Yazzie to talk about Deb Haaland’s appointment as Secretary of Interior, the class politics of the new COVID-19 vaccine, and Indigenous musings on the solstice and new year.   Support: patreon.com/therednation
